Ingredients List
Here’s what you’ll need to make the most delicious *Air Fryer Okra (Southern Style)*. Gather these ingredients, and let’s get cooking!
- 1 pound of okra: Fresh, trimmed, and cut into 1-inch pieces. Look for vibrant green pods – they should be firm and free of blemishes!
- 1 cup of cornmeal: This will give your okra that irresistible crispy coating. Make sure to choose fine or medium cornmeal for the best texture.
- 1 teaspoon of salt: Just a pinch to enhance the flavors. You can adjust this based on your taste preferences.
- 1 teaspoon of black pepper: Freshly ground is best for that extra kick! Again, feel free to adjust to your liking.
- 1 teaspoon of paprika: Optional, but it adds a wonderful depth of flavor and a hint of color. I love using smoked paprika for a bit of smokiness!
- 1 large egg: Beaten, this helps the cornmeal stick to the okra and adds a bit of richness.
- 2 tablespoons of milk: For moisture in the egg mixture. You can use any milk you prefer – dairy or non-dairy works great here!
How to Prepare Air Fryer Okra (Southern Style)
Alright, let’s transform those fresh okra pieces into a crispy delight! Follow these simple steps, and you’ll have the best *Air Fryer Okra* on your table in no time.
Preparing the Okra
First things first, let’s get that okra ready! Start by washing your fresh okra thoroughly under cold water. This not only cleans them but also helps remove any residual dirt. Once they’re nice and clean, trim the ends off and slice each pod into about 1-inch pieces. The size is important – too small and they’ll dry out, too big and they won’t cook evenly! You want them to be bite-sized and ready for coating.
Coating the Okra
Now for the fun part! In a mixing bowl, combine your cornmeal, salt, black pepper, and paprika. This mixture is what gives your okra that crispy, flavorful crust. Stir it all together to ensure the seasonings are evenly distributed. In another bowl, whisk together the beaten egg and milk until well combined. This egg mixture is essential because it acts as the glue that will hold the cornmeal coating onto the okra. Take each piece of okra, dip it into the egg mixture, letting any excess drip off, then roll it in the cornmeal mixture until fully coated. Make sure each piece is well-covered for maximum crunchiness!
Air Frying the Okra
Now it’s time to air fry! Preheat your air fryer to 400°F (200°C). This step is crucial for getting that golden-brown finish. Once preheated, arrange the coated okra in a single layer in the air fryer basket. Don’t overcrowd them; you want them to have space to crisp up nicely. Cook for about 15-20 minutes, shaking the basket halfway through to ensure even cooking. This little shake is key, so don’t skip it! You’ll know they’re done when they’re beautifully golden and crispy. Give them a quick taste test, and if they need a bit more seasoning, feel free to sprinkle a touch of salt while they’re still warm. Voila! You’ve got a delightful Southern-style side ready to serve!

Tips for Success
To make sure your *Air Fryer Okra (Southern Style)* turns out perfectly every single time, here are a few handy tips to keep in mind!
- Dry the Okra Well: After washing, be sure to pat the okra dry with a towel. Excess moisture can prevent the coating from sticking and will lead to soggy okra instead of that crispy finish we love!
- Don’t Skip the Preheat: Preheating your air fryer is crucial! It ensures that the okra starts cooking immediately, locking in that crunch.
- Shake It Up: Remember to shake the basket halfway through cooking! This helps the okra cook evenly and get that beautiful golden color all around.
- Experiment with Seasonings: Feel free to adjust the spices according to your taste. A pinch of cayenne or garlic powder can add a delightful twist!

Storage & Reheating Instructions
If you happen to have any leftovers of your *Air Fryer Okra (Southern Style)* (which is rare in my house!), you’ll want to store them properly to keep that crispy goodness intact. Allow the okra to cool completely, then transfer it to an airtight container. It can be stored in the fridge for up to 3 days. Just remember, the crunchiness will diminish a bit over time, but it’ll still taste fantastic!
When you’re ready to enjoy the leftovers, preheat your air fryer to about 350°F (175°C). Spread the okra in a single layer in the basket and air fry for about 5-7 minutes. This will help revive that delightful crispiness without drying them out. Trust me, it’s worth the wait for that fresh-out-of-the-air-fryer taste! Enjoy your delicious Southern-style okra again!

FAQ About Air Fryer Okra (Southern Style)
Got questions about making the best *Air Fryer Okra (Southern Style)*? I’ve got you covered with answers to some of the most common ones!
- Can I use frozen okra for this recipe? Absolutely! Frozen okra works just as well, but you’ll want to thaw and pat them dry before coating. This helps the breading stick better.
- What if I don’t have cornmeal? No worries! You can substitute with regular flour or even panko breadcrumbs for that crispy texture. Just remember to season it well!
- Is the air fryer really necessary? While the air fryer gives you that perfect crunch with less oil, you can also bake them in the oven at a high temperature. Just keep an eye on them to avoid burning.
- How do I know when the okra is done? Look for a beautiful golden color and a crispy texture. If you shake the basket halfway through and it smells heavenly, you’re on the right track!
- Can I make this a spicy dish? Yes! Adding cayenne pepper or even a splash of hot sauce to the coating can give your *Air Fryer Okra* a delightful kick!

Air Fryer Okra (Southern Style)
Equipment
- Air Fryer
- Mixing bowl
Ingredients
For the Okra
- 1 pound okra Fresh, trimmed and cut into 1-inch pieces
- 1 cup cornmeal For breading
- 1 tsp salt To taste
- 1 tsp black pepper To taste
- 1 tsp paprika Optional for flavor
For the Coating
- 1 large egg Beaten
- 2 tbsp milk For moisture
Instructions
- In a mixing bowl, combine the okra, cornmeal, salt, black pepper, and paprika.
- In another bowl, mix the beaten egg with milk.
- Dip each okra piece into the egg mixture, then coat with the cornmeal mixture.
- Preheat the air fryer to 400°F (200°C).
- Place the coated okra in the air fryer basket in a single layer.
- Cook for 15-20 minutes, shaking the basket halfway through, until golden brown and crispy.
